The Anza Accelerator is not your typical 3 week boot camp aimed to spark ideas.
This is an intensive 8 month consultation service for businesses that are currently operating and serious about growing.
An Anza business development advisor will assess your business to identify the strengths and challenges facing your business. This assessment will then form the basis of a tailored work plan that will map out exactly what you need to do in order to reach your goals with clear deliverables.
